Lean Startup -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ia - 0 views

  •  
    "Lean Startup" is an approach for launching businesses and products, that relies on validated learning, scientific experimentation, and iterative product releases to shorten product development cycles, measure progress, and gain valuable customer feedback. In this way, companies, especially startups, can design their products or services to meet the demands of their customer base without requiring large amounts of initial funding or expensive product launches.

SMART criteria -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ia - 0 views

  •  
    SMART is a mnemonic, giving criteria to guide in the setting of objectives, for example in project management, employee performance management and personal development.
